Last Updated at 11 October 2024UPG PS Jargo Majhitola: A Rural Primary School in Jharkhand
UPG PS Jargo Majhitola, a government-run primary school, stands as a vital educational institution in the rural landscape of Jharkhand, India. Established in 2002 under the Department of Education, the school serves the community of KUKRU block in the SARAIKELA KHARSAWAN district. Its primary focus is on providing quality education to children from Class 1 to Class 5, making it an essential part of the local community's development.
The school's infrastructure comprises a government building housing three well-maintained classrooms. These spaces facilitate learning for the students, while additional rooms cater to non-teaching activities. Although lacking a boundary wall and electricity, the school boasts a functional playground and a library stocked with 115 books, enriching the learning experience beyond the classroom.
The provision of a mid-day meal prepared within the school premises ensures that students receive proper nourishment. The school's commitment to accessibility is evident in the presence of separate, functional boys' and girls' toilets, complemented by the use of hand pumps for drinking water.
Instruction at UPG PS Jargo Majhitola is conducted in Hindi, reflecting the local language and ensuring ease of understanding for students. A total of two teachers – one male and one female – dedicate their time and expertise to educating the children. The school operates as a co-educational institution, providing equal learning opportunities for both boys and girls.
The absence of a computer lab and computers limits the integration of technology into the teaching methodology. The school's focus remains on traditional methods of instruction, prioritizing core subjects and literacy development. There are no pre-primary classes available, focusing solely on the primary school curriculum.
